S&P Global Ratings has partnered with Chainlink to publish its Stablecoin Stability Assessments on-chain, making risk analysis accessible to DeFi platforms, debuting on Base, an Ethereum Layer 2 network.

This integration enhances transparency and decision-making in DeFi, potentially increasing stablecoin adoption and influencing market differentiation between stablecoins on various platforms.
